From e265d5cbb6fd803d6bb05e34268f21e6814e0e8b Mon Sep 17 00:00:00 2001 From: WillemDalton Date: Wed, 8 Oct 2025 21:52:21 -0400 Subject: reversed the sorting order of difficulty and par to be descending instead of ascending. --- src/main/java/design/model/course_search/SortByDifficulty.java | 2 +- src/main/java/design/model/course_search/SortByHoles.java |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/src/main/java/design/model/course_search/SortByDifficulty.java b/src/main/java/design/model/course_search/SortByDifficulty.java index 7660541..c6bb7ac 100644 --- a/src/main/java/design/model/course_search/SortByDifficulty.java +++ b/src/main/java/design/model/course_search/SortByDifficulty.java @@ -12,7 +12,7 @@ public class SortByDifficulty implements CourseSorter { @Override public void sortCourses(List courses) { - courses.sort(Comparator.comparing(ICourse::getDifficultyRating)); + courses.sort(Comparator.comparing(ICourse::getDifficultyRating).reversed()); // hardest to easiest } @Override diff --git a/src/main/java/design/model/course_search/SortByHoles.java b/src/main/java/design/model/course_search/SortByHoles.java index 80c0d16..33c5473 100644 --- a/src/main/java/design/model/course_search/SortByHoles.java +++ b/src/main/java/design/model/course_search/SortByHoles.java @@ -12,7 +12,7 @@ public class SortByHoles implements CourseSorter { @Override public void sortCourses(List courses) { - courses.sort(Comparator.comparing(ICourse::getHoleCount)); + courses.sort(Comparator.comparing(ICourse::getHoleCount).reversed()); // highest par to lowest par } @Override -- cgit v1.2.3